- Computer Science: Ah, the realm of ones and zeros! Computer science is all about understanding how computers work, developing software, and creating the technologies of tomorrow. Whether you're into app development, artificial intelligence, cybersecurity, or data science, this major opens doors to a rapidly growing and incredibly influential field. Expect to learn programming languages, data structures, algorithms, and system architecture. The career options are practically limitless, from software developer to data scientist to game developer.
- Engineering (Various Disciplines): Engineering is a broad field, but it all boils down to applying scientific and mathematical principles to solve real-world problems. You could go into mechanical engineering, designing machines and systems; electrical engineering, working with circuits and electronics; civil engineering, building infrastructure like roads and bridges; or chemical engineering, developing new materials and processes. Each discipline offers its own unique challenges and opportunities, but all share a common goal: to improve our world through innovation and ingenuity.
- Environmental Science/Engineering: If you're passionate about the planet, this is the field for you! Environmental science and engineering focus on understanding and protecting our environment. You might study climate change, pollution, conservation, or sustainable development. The goal is to find solutions to environmental problems and promote a healthier planet. Careers include environmental consultant, conservation scientist, and environmental engineer.
- Mathematics: Yes, math can be a major! And it's not just about memorizing formulas. A math major equips you with a powerful set of analytical and problem-solving skills that are highly valued in many industries. You can specialize in areas like applied mathematics, statistics, or computational mathematics. The career options are diverse, including data analyst, actuary, and financial analyst.
- Data Science: This is one of the hottest fields right now! Data scientists analyze large datasets to extract meaningful insights and inform decision-making. They use statistical methods, machine learning, and data visualization techniques to uncover patterns and trends. If you're fascinated by data and want to make a real impact on various industries, data science is a great choice. You will need strong analytical skills, programming skills, and the ability to communicate your findings effectively.
- Strong Analytical and Problem-Solving Skills: STEM fields are all about solving complex problems. You'll need to be able to analyze information, identify patterns, and develop creative solutions.
- Critical Thinking: The ability to evaluate information objectively and make informed judgments is essential. You'll need to question assumptions, consider different perspectives, and draw logical conclusions.
- Technical Proficiency: You'll need to be comfortable with computers, software, and other technologies. This includes programming, data analysis, and using specialized equipment.
- Communication Skills: Being able to clearly communicate your ideas, both verbally and in writing, is crucial. You'll need to be able to explain complex concepts to others and collaborate effectively with a team.
- Curiosity and a Desire to Learn: The world of STEM is constantly evolving, so you'll need to be curious, eager to learn new things, and stay up-to-date with the latest advancements.
- Persistence and Resilience: STEM can be challenging, and you'll likely encounter setbacks along the way. The ability to persevere, learn from your mistakes, and keep going is key.

What Exactly Is a Non-Medical STEM Major?
So, what does this actually mean? Basically, a non-medical STEM major focuses on scientific, technological, engineering, or mathematical principles and applications that aren't directly related to diagnosing, treating, or preventing diseases in humans. Think of it like this: instead of studying the human body to heal, you might be studying the planet to protect it, building robots to explore space, or developing software to make our lives easier. These fields are all about problem-solving, innovation, and pushing the boundaries of what's possible, but from a different angle.

Skills and Qualities Needed for Success in Non-Medical STEM
So, what does it take to thrive in a non-medical STEM major? Beyond the obvious (a love of science and math), there are some key skills and qualities that will help you succeed:
